The processing of perf event output buffer data can fail in a few
different ways, all leading to returning DTRACE_WORKSTATUS_ERROR.
In order to better troubleshoot such issues we add two new DTrace
error codes:
- EDT_DSIZE: Data record has an incrreoct size
- EDT_BADEPID: Data record contains an invalid EPID
